Common Tree Problems Certified Arborists Can Solve?

Numerous homeowners face various tree issues that may threaten the health and safety of their landscapes. Frequent issues encompass pests, diseases, and structural weaknesses that may go unnoticed until they escalate. Infestations by insects such as aphids or borers can damage trees, causing foliage to turn yellow or limbs to deteriorate. Additionally, fungal infections like leaf spot or root rot can compromise tree health, often necessitating timely action to limit further damage. Physical problems, such as improper branching or unstable trunks, create hazards in stormy weather, which may result in property damage. Lack of essential nutrients, commonly identified through discolored foliage or stunted growth, also impact tree health. By detecting these problems in a timely manner, homeowners can reduce potential hazards and preserve the aesthetic value of their landscapes. Licensed arborists possess the knowledge and tools to accurately identify these problems, offering solutions tailored to restore and maintain tree vigor.

Tree Health Assessment Techniques

Assessing tree health necessitates a sharp eye and specialized knowledge that only trained professionals possess. Professional arborists utilize various assessment methods to determine the health of trees. Physical examinations are critical, allowing arborists to identify signs of decay, stress, or structural problems. Furthermore, they may use tools such as increment borers to assess wood density and growth patterns, providing insights into the tree's history and health. Soil testing is another crucial technique, as it reveals nutrient levels and pH, essential for ideal growth. Arborists also assess the surrounding environment, considering factors like water content and nearby plant competition. By integrating these methods, professional arborists deliver thorough evaluations that direct appropriate care and maintenance strategies for landscapes and trees.

Soil Wellness Management

Thriving landscapes start with strong soil foundations, as it delivers critical nourishment and stability for trees and plants. Trained arborists take a vital part in maintaining soil health by assessing soil structure, pH balance, and drainage efficiency. They employ methods like soil aeration, natural amendments, and effective mulching to enhance nutrient availability and microbial activity. By fostering a balanced ecosystem, these professionals guarantee that trees receive the necessary elements for growth, lowering environmental stress and resistance to disease threats. Additionally, healthy soil promotes strong root systems, enhancing overall stability and durability against environmental stressors. Common Questions and Answers

How Can I Tell if My Tree Requires Professional Care?

Indicators that a tree requires expert attention include yellowing leaves, irregular growth formations, apparent pest activity, dying or dead limbs, or evidence of illness. Consulting an expert can offer a thorough evaluation and suitable treatment solutions for maintaining the tree's well-being.

What Certifications Should I Seek in an Arborist?

When looking for an arborist, verify certifications such as ISA certification from the International Society of Arboriculture, TCIA accreditation from the Tree Care Industry Association, and locally required licenses. These qualifications reflect expertise in tree care and industry standards.

Do Certified Arborists Provide Tree Planting Services?

Licensed tree specialists can certainly help with tree installation, sharing their expertise in species selection, proper planting techniques, and assessing the location. Their expertise ensures healthier trees that thrive in their environment, encouraging lasting growth and environmental balance.

How Often Should Tree Care Services Be Scheduled?

Professional tree care ought to be arranged on a yearly basis for regular upkeep, with supplementary consultations throughout particular times of year for tree pruning or pest prevention. Routine evaluations ensure tree health, robustness, and ideal growth conditions throughout the year.
